Job Summary for Field Service Technician As a Field Service Technician, you’ll be the go‑to expert for on‑site diagnostics, maintenance, and repair of Caterpillar (CAT) Power Generation equipment and related systems. You’ll work independently from a fully equipped Ohio CAT service truck, servicing and performing:
CAT diesel and gas generators (5KW to 3MW)
Switchgear and ATS systems
Control panels and electrical distribution systems
Perform load bank testing, commissioning, and preventive maintenance
Use diagnostic tools (e.g., CAT ET (Electronic Technician), SIS (Service Information System), and other computer‑based diagnostic tools/software) to troubleshoot issues
Provide exceptional customer service and technical support
Ensure compliance with safety protocols and documentation standards
Core Competencies of Field Service Technician
Experience with CAT, Cummins, Generac, Kohler, or Detroit Diesel generator systems
Familiarity with switchgear brands like Russelectric, Lakeshore, or Asco
Strong electrical and mechanical troubleshooting skills
Ability to read and interpret wiring schematics and control diagrams
Military or field‑based experience in equipment diagnostics and repair is highly valued
Comfortable working independently in outdoor environments
Must own and safely use personal mechanic’s tools
Job Qualifications for Field Service Technician
High School Diploma or GED is required, along with completion of a technical school program (minimum 2 years) focused on diesel or power generation systems, plus at least 3 years of relevant industry experience.
Minimum of 5 years of hands‑on experience in repairing diesel engines, generators, and industrial equipment.
